Hey,
the max_discharge_power is always used irrespective of day and night time, as it generally limits the possible/allowed output of the Hub.
The discharge_during_daytime is a value introduced that essentially deactivates the offset and let the control script also steer the system to provide power to the house also during the day. I am personally using this as a sort of vacation mode, i.e. if nobody is home, the energy consumption is very low and thus the control script can cater the house consumption at any given point in time as I dont necessarily need to "safe" battery for the night.
